About Guilford

Guilford Baptist Church was founded in 1857 as Lebanon Grove Baptist Church. The church’s name was changed in 1873 to reflect the name of the surrounding community. For 85 years Guilford served as a circuit church, sharing a minister with Calvary Baptist Church and Mount Hope Baptist Church.

The church was closed periodically in the 1940’s and 1950’s but has remained open since 1954. The church has had periods of growth and health and also several periods of decline since that time. Many faithful pastors and members helped to build up the congregation and keep it faithful to God’s word.

By the early 2000’s, however, the church had dwindled to just a few faithful members left without a pastor. In June of 2005 a church planting group from Capitol Hill Baptist Church, led by our current pastor Mike McKinley, joined the congregation. Since that time, the Lord has blessed our fellowship with a renewed vitality and ministry. God has steadily grown our congregation and in March 2009 Guilford Baptist Church began meeting at Sterling Middle School for Sunday morning services. God’s faithfulness to us has enabled us to launch two Spanish ministries—one in Sterling and one in Herndon. And in January 2010 we officially opened a food pantry.

Guilford Baptist Church is in friendly cooperation with the Southern Baptist Convention.
